Incontrovertible interest of young people in European Solidarity Corps one year after its launch
Brussels, 07/12/2017 (Agence Europe)

The European Union is on track for reaching a target that it set itself a year ago when it launched the European Solidarity Corps.  According to the figures published on Thursday 7 December, 42,745 young people from all member states have signed up to take part in this initiative.

It should be recalled that the European Solidarity Corps was set up in December 2016 to offer young people between the ages of 18 and 30 the opportunity to take part in a wide range of solidarity activities...
